NEET MDS 2026: Application correction window opens at nbe.edu.in

(2026-04-05)

National Board of Examinations in Medical Sciences opened NEET MDS 2026 form correction till April 6. Candidates can edit personal, academic, and document details, except name, contact information, Aadhaar, and exam city choice.

National Board of Examinations in Medical Sciences has started the form correction facility for NEET MDS 2026. Candidates who already applied can edit their forms by visiting nbe.edu.in. The correction window will remain open until April 6, 2026.

Details that cannot be changed

Some important information cannot be edited, such as:

  • Name
  • Nationality
  • Email ID
  • Mobile number
  • Preferred exam city
  • Aadhaar number

Details that can be changed

Candidates are allowed to update:

  • Date of birth
  • Gender
  • Category (SC/ST/OBC/EWS)
  • Parents’ names
  • Address
  • BDS qualification details
  • Internship information
  • Number of previous NEET MDS attempts
  • Photograph and signature

Steps to edit the form

  • Go to nbe.edu.in
  • Open the NEET MDS application link
  • Log in using User ID and Password
  • Make the required corrections
  • Accept the declaration and enter captcha
  • Submit the form
  • Download and save the confirmation page

NEET MDS 2026 exam pattern

The exam will be held in computer-based mode for three hours. There will be 240 multiple-choice questions in two parts:

  • Part A: 100 questions in 75 minutes
  • Part B: 140 questions in 105 minutes

Marking system

  • +4 for each correct answer
  • -1 for each wrong answer
  • No penalty for unanswered questions

Candidates should finish corrections before the deadline and check the official website for updates

NEET MDS 2026 Registration Closes Today – Apply Now

(2026-03-29)

The National Board of Examinations in Medical Sciences (NBEMS) will close NEET MDS 2026 registration today, March 31, 2026, at 11:55 PM. Aspiring dental postgraduates must complete their online application for MDS admissions promptly via natboard.edu.in before the window shuts.

The exam is scheduled for May 2, 2026, in computer-based mode.

Key Application Dates

Event Dates
Application Form Opens March 14, 2026
Last Date to Apply March 31, 2026 (11:55 PM)
Application Correction Window April 4–6, 2026
Final Image Edit Window April 21–22, 2026

Steps to Apply Online

  1. Visit natboard.edu.in and select NEET MDS.

  2. Click "New Registration" to create User ID and password with basic details.

  3. Log in, complete the form with personal/academic info.

  4. Upload photo, signature, thumb impression; choose exam city.

  5. Pay fees and submit – download confirmation.

Don't miss this deadline; corrections open later but registration ends tonight. Check the official site for any last-minute updates.

NEET UG 2026: Registration to Start Soon – Key Updates

(2026-02-06)

The National Testing Agency (NTA) will soon launch NEET UG 2026 registration on neet.nta.nic.in. Stay updated on registration, exam dates, admit cards, results, counselling, and admissions. Candidates should first update their Aadhaar/UDID cards and category certificates per NTA guidelines.

Tentative Exam Details

  • Date: May 3, 2026 (offline mode)

  • Purpose: Admissions to MBBS/BDS, B.V.Sc., and AYUSH courses in government/private medical colleges

  • Format: 180 questions (4 marks each)

How to Register for NEET UG 2026

  1. Visit neet.nta.nic.in and click "New Registration." Read instructions and proceed.

  2. Enter personal details to generate Application Number and Password.

  3. Log in to fill academic qualifications, exam city preferences, and more.

  4. Upload documents, pay fees, and submit.

Required Documents/Details for Application

  • Personal info: Name, parents' names, DOB, gender, nationality, state eligibility, category, PwD status

  • ID details: Identification type/number, mobile, email, security pin

Keep an eye on the official site for the exact registration launch and brochure.
